PyTorch Geometric
For data structured as graphs (social networks, molecular structures, knowledge graphs), PyTorch Geometric (PyG) is the specialized tool. It extends PyTorch to handle graph convolutions and message passing efficiently. It is essential for any domain where relationships between entities are more important than the entities themselves, providing specialized layers for graph data science.

DeepSpeed-MoE
DeepSpeed-MoE builds upon the DeepSpeed framework, specifically optimized for training Mixture-of-Experts (MoE) models. MoE models significantly increase model capacity while maintaining computational efficiency by routing computations to a subset of experts.
